Introduction of Material 3 Expressive Loading Indicator
Google has introduced a new design language called 'Material 3 Expressive.' A key component of this update is the new loading indicator, designed to show progress for short wait times (less than five seconds). It is recommended as a replacement for indeterminate circular progress indicators.
Design and Functionality
- Loading Indicator: The new loading indicator features a looping shape morph sequence composed of seven unique Material 3 shapes. It captures attention with a circular container and lighter background color, particularly useful in pull-to-refresh animations.
- Usage: It can be used in various contexts, such as within buttons to indicate ongoing actions (e.g., validating forms or checking for updates) or replacing the favicon during browser page loading.
Android 16 Beta
Users of the Android 16 Beta have already seen this new loading indicator after a device boot and before the Pixel Launcher loads.
Longer Interactions
For interactions longer than five seconds, Material 3 Expressive has updated linear and circular progress indicators. These updates include thicker sizes and wavy shapes, making them more dynamic and less static.
